...FIRE WEATHER WATCH IN EFFECT FROM SATURDAY MORNING THROUGH
SATURDAY EVENING FOR WIND AND LOW RELATIVE HUMIDITY FOR FIRE
WEATHER ZONES OR692, OR694, OR695, OR696, OR697, OR698, OR699,
OR700, AND WA692...

The National Weather Service in Pendleton has issued a Fire
Weather Watch for wind and low relative humidity, which is in
effect from Saturday morning through Saturday evening.

* AFFECTED AREA...Fire Weather Zones 692 Northern Blue Mountains
  of Oregon, 692 Blue Mountains of Washington, 694 Grande Ronde
  Valley of Oregon, 695 Eagle Cap Wilderness, 696 John Day
  Valley, 697 Central Blue Mountains, 698 Southern Blue
  Mountains, 699 Western Forested Blue Mountains and 700 Central
  Mountains of Oregon.

* TIMING...From Saturday morning through Saturday evening.

* WINDS...West 15 to 25 mph with gusts up to 35 mph.

* RELATIVE HUMIDITY...As low as 17 percent.

* IMPACTS...Any fire that develops will catch and spread
  quickly. Outdoor burning is not recommended.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

A Fire Weather Watch means that critical fire weather conditions
are forecast to occur. Listen for later forecasts and possible
Red Flag Warnings.
